UAB opens the 2023 season on Thursday at Protective Stadium in Birmingham.

The Blazers are a season removed from the sudden retirement of legendary coach Bill Clark, who led UAB to a 49-26 record with two CUSA titles, the first bowl win in program history and a 31-28 upset of No. 13 BYU in the 2021 Independence Bowl in his final game as head coach, but are not content with a rebuild as much as a renovation on an already solid foundation, as Dilfer has referenced many times since his hiring last December.

UAB returns only a handful of starters on the offensive end but Dilfer and his staff brought in a wide array of talent from the transfer portal and its freshmen signing class. While known for their bruising rushing attack under the tenancy of Clark, the Blazers are expected to evolve their offensive prowess under new offensive coordinator Alex Mortensen, who was the man behind the curtain of the Alabama offense while serving as an analyst in Tuscaloosa.

“It will be a collaboration, that’s the easiest way to say it, but Mortensen and Ta’ufo’ou are the lead dogs,” Dilfer said. “They will call the offense and defense as they see fit with my input. The best way I’ve seen it done is you win with how you prepare, and as Mortensen and I have spent more time together, and Ta’ufo’ou and I have a long history together and were spending a lot of time together, we think each other’s thoughts.

“You’re trying to get a DNA report on who they are and you can’t just go to last year’s film to figure it out,” Dilfer said. “That’s what we’re doing right now and we’ve been doing it for the last few days -- trying to figure out who they are, what we think they’re going to be, but never losing sight of who we are.”
